Terms of attending

§ 1. General provisions.

  1. The 3rd International Conference Unconventional Catalysis, Reactors and Applications, UCRA 2024, in Warsaw, Poland, hereinafter referred to in the Regulations as the “Conference”, shall be held on 17–20 September 2024 in Warsaw University of Technology, in the building Rektorska 4, 00-614 Warszawa, Poland.
  2. Conference Programme Organizer, responsible for the conference scientific program, is the Faculty of Chemical and Process Engineering, Warsaw University of Technology, based in Warsaw, Waryńskiego 1, 00-645 Warsaw, Poland.
  3. Conference Technical Organizer, responsible for the online registration and payments for conference participants, is Good Solution Anna Bojańczyk, Noskowskiego 16 lok. 90, 02-749 Warszawa, regon (National Business Registry Number) 012208228, nip (Tax Identification Number) 5261719388, sharing web application for online registration and online payments utilities with title: Coffee System, accessed from conference website (the owner and administrator of the system and participants data is INSTYTUT STUDIÓW PROGRAMISTYCZNYCH SA, Brukselska 14, 03-973 Warszawa, KRS (National Court Register Number) 0000254547, REGON (National Business Registry Number) 140455806, NIP (Tax Identification Number) 1132597314.
  4. Conference participants may be researchers, academics, students and other persons professionally associated with the topics of the Conference, as well as the representatives of entities operating in the sectors related to the topic of the Conference.
  5. As part of the Conference, research and industry sessions will be held, together with an exhibition of entities operating in the sectors related to the topics of the Conference.
  6. Each Conference participant shall receive a certificate of participation in the Conference.
  7. The Conference website is available at https://ucra2024.pw.edu.pl.

§ 4. Conference fee for participation in the Conference.

  1. The payment should be made in accordance with the conference payment deadlines together with submitting participation application forms.
  2. Payment must be made in Polish złoty and the invoice for participation will also be issued in Polish złoty.
  3. Fees for participation in the Conference (amounts including local taxes):

Early Bird Registration with payment until 15 June 2024:

  • Regular € 650 (charging in Polish Zloty, 2 900 PLN)
  • Student/PhD Student € 450 (charging in Polish złoty, 2 000 PLN)
  • Accompanying person € 200 (charging in Polish złoty, 900 PLN)

Regular registration with payment from 1 June 2024 until 31 August 2024:

  • Regular € 800 (charging in Polish złoty, 3 600 PLN)
  • Student/PhD Student € 600 (charging in Polish złoty, 2 700 PLN)
  • Accompanying person € 250 (charging in Polish złoty, 1 100 PLN)

On-site registration 17–20 September 2024 – during the conference:

  • Regular € 900 (charging in Polish złoty, 4 000 PLN)
  • Student/PhD Student € 700 (charging in Polish złoty, 3 100 PLN)
  • Accompanying person € 300 (charging in Polish złoty, 1 300 PLN)

Fee for regular and student participant includes:

  • Participation in all conference sessions,
  • Access to the Book of Abstracts (PDF version),
  • Set of conference materials,
  • Coffee breaks, lunches, and social events including conference dinner according to the final program of the conference.

Fee for an accompanying person includes:

  • Lunches,
  • Participation in all evening events including conference dinner.

§ 5. Cancellation of participation in the Conference – payment refund.

The Participant may cancel their participation payment in the Conference. The Conference participant’s resignation needs to be made in writing to the technical organizer, e-mail address: secretariat@ucra2024.edu.pl according to the dates given below:

  1. Full Refunds of the registration fee – more than 45 days’ notice to the first day of the conference. To receive a full refund, requests must be received no later than 45 days prior to the first day of the conference.
  2. 50% Refunds – less than 45 days’ notice to the first day of the conference. Requests for refunds received within 45 days to the first day of the conference, but not within the final 20 days, prior to the conference will be eligible for a 50% refund.
  3. No Refunds – within 20 days to the first day of the conference. Requests for refunds within 20 days prior to the start of the conference will not be eligible for a refund.

Refunds will be made to the way of payment – wire transfer if made or refund to debit or credit card if made within 20 days from the last day of the conference.
